Scope
This part of GB/T 7584 specifies the subjective measurement method for determining the sound attenuation value of hearing protectors at the listening valve. This method and procedure are designed to determine the maximum sound attenuation value close to the hearing protector, which cannot be obtained under normal sound field test conditions. Because the attenuation values obtained using this method are always reproducible, it has been widely used. These values reflect only the sound attenuation performance of the hearing protector when the user wears the hearing protector in the same manner as the "subject". This measurement method is the data obtained at a low sound pressure level (close to the listening valve), and can also reflect the attenuation value of the hearing protector at a higher sound pressure level. However, for hearing protectors whose sound attenuation is closely related to the sound pressure amplitude, when the sound pressure level exceeds the effective point of its related characteristics, this measurement method is not applicable. Because at this sound pressure level, the method specified in this standard will often underestimate the sound attenuation value of the hearing protector.
